Output e95ebfa5555a20933082821983dd316fa233b8865c778d98305e07fc2405e0c3:0

value
3345000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017e4559a545ec2c456fa8f84a668224eeda803f OP_EQUAL
address
31pusC4LnFffqxBvzBmi9r9HB24zUT3CsQ
transaction
e95ebfa5555a20933082821983dd316fa233b8865c778d98305e07fc2405e0c3
spent
true